CSS(层叠样式表)是一种用于描述HTML或XML(包括SVG、MathML等各种XML方言)文档样式的样式表语言。固定字体是指通过CSS设置一个固定的字体大小,不论父元素或其他元素的字体大小如何变化,该字体的大小都保持不变。
CSS中固定字体大小通常使用像素(px)单位来设置。例如:
p {
font-size: 16px;
}
原因:不同设备的屏幕分辨率和DPI(每英寸点数)不同,导致相同像素大小的字体在不同设备上显示的实际大小不同。
解决方法:
em
、rem
)结合媒体查询来适应不同屏幕尺寸。@media
查询来针对不同设备设置不同的字体大小。/* 使用rem单位 */
html {
font-size: 16px;
}
p {
font-size: 1rem; /* 相当于16px */
}
/* 媒体查询 */
@media (max-width: 600px) {
html {
font-size: 14px;
}
}
原因:不同浏览器对CSS的支持和渲染方式可能有所不同,导致固定字体大小的文本在某些浏览器上显示不一致。
解决方法:
通过以上信息,您可以更好地理解CSS固定字体的基础概念、优势、类型、应用场景以及常见问题的解决方法。
领取专属 10元无门槛券
手把手带您无忧上云